MDACC vs. American College of Acupuncture and Oriental Med
Both The University of Texas MD Anderson Cancer Center and American College of Acupuncture and Oriental Med are 4 years schools located in Texas. The following statements compare The University of Texas MD Anderson Cancer Center and American College of Acupuncture and Oriental Med with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
- MDACC's tuition ($23,731) is more expensive than American College of Acupuncture and Oriental Med ($17,280).
- Both schools have same students to faculty ratio of 9 to 1.
- MDACC (359 students) is larger than American College of Acupuncture and Oriental Med (76 students) with more enrolled students.
